Observing Animals: Year 3
This program is suited to the Engage or Explore phase of a unit of work focussing on the idea that living things can be grouped on the basis of observable features and that living things have features in common. A visit to the gallery could also be used as part of the Elaboration phase of such a unit by asking students to complete tasks based on their classroom investigations.

Pre-visit Research
The program will be most effective if students already have a working knowledge of the terms; mammals, reptiles, spiders, insects, fish, birds, amphibians and crustaceans. You might wish to add some others to extend the program – molluscs, plants, sponges and monotremes are possibilities.
